Categories Russia News General Staff: Russia has lost 552,190 troops in Ukraine since Feb. 24, 2022 – Kyiv Independent Post author By Mike Nova Post date July 8, 2024 General Staff: Russia has lost 552,190 troops in Ukraine since Feb. 24, 2022 Kyiv Independent ← Ukraine war latest: Kyiv troops retreat from key eastern town – The Independent → Си Цзиньпин заявил о схожести позиций Китая и Венгрии по украинскому кризису